Hop on a bus to Ardmore, OK, where southern charm and friendly faces make for an unforgettable visit. Situated halfway between Dallas and Oklahoma City, Ardmore is a welcoming hub of unique attractions. Start with a wander through Lake Murray State Park, where glistening waters and lush trails beckon for a serene nature retreat. If you're an aficionado of arts, the Charles B. Goddard Center offers a delightful mix of visual and performing arts for your cultural fix.
And speaking of local flavor, Ardmore’s got it in spades. The town’s eateries range from iconic barbecue spots to charming cafés where southern hospitality is served with every meal. For history enthusiasts, the Greater Southwest Historical Museum unveils tales of the region's captivating past.
